The Indian villagers in a crowded theater cried out in horror when they saw Jesus being crucified: "They're killing an innocent man!" John Gilman heard that cry, and a dream was born - a dream of millions coming to Christ through the power of film. Today, by God's grace, the dream is a reality. Carried by jeep, bicycle, rickshaw, and every other mode to the remotest regions of India, Daya Sagar ("Oceans of Mercy") the all-Indian acted life of Christ motion picture, has been present to over 80 million Indians. This inspiring book tells how the dream that is turning India upside down can reach billions all over the world with the gospel - and change your life, as well!
